修改toString方法的格式,将每个字段的拼接放在单独的一行,使代码更加清晰易读

This commit is contained in:
user 2025-03-04 16:47:06 +08:00
parent 86d4ea4b96
commit 2d8d668e5f
6 changed files with 69 additions and 19 deletions

View File

@ -5,7 +5,7 @@
<groupId>com.vxnet.pms</groupId> <groupId>com.vxnet.pms</groupId>
<artifactId>jewpms</artifactId> <artifactId>jewpms</artifactId>
<version>0.0.1-SNAPSHOT</version> <version>0.1.0</version>
<packaging>jar</packaging> <packaging>jar</packaging>
<name>Jewpms</name> <name>Jewpms</name>
<description>Description for Jewpms</description> <description>Description for Jewpms</description>

View File

@ -53,6 +53,30 @@
</b-dropdown-item> </b-dropdown-item>
<!-- jhipster-needle-add-entity-to-menu - JHipster will add entities to the menu here --> <!-- jhipster-needle-add-entity-to-menu - JHipster will add entities to the menu here -->
</b-nav-item-dropdown> </b-nav-item-dropdown>
<b-nav-item-dropdown right id="design-menu" v-if="authenticated" active-class="active" class="pointer" data-cy="design">
<template #button-content>
<span class="navbar-dropdown-menu">
<font-awesome-icon icon="drafting-compass" />
<span class="no-bold" v-text="t$('global.menu.design.main')"></span>
</span>
</template>
</b-nav-item-dropdown>
<b-nav-item-dropdown right id="order-menu" v-if="authenticated" active-class="active" class="pointer" data-cy="order">
<template #button-content>
<span class="navbar-dropdown-menu">
<font-awesome-icon icon="shopping-cart" />
<span class="no-bold" v-text="t$('global.menu.order.main')"></span>
</span>
</template>
</b-nav-item-dropdown>
<b-nav-item-dropdown right id="transact-menu" v-if="authenticated" active-class="active" class="pointer" data-cy="transact">
<template #button-content>
<span class="navbar-dropdown-menu">
<font-awesome-icon icon="exchange-alt" />
<span class="no-bold" v-text="t$('global.menu.transact.main')"></span>
</span>
</template>
</b-nav-item-dropdown>
<b-nav-item-dropdown right id="tools-menu" v-if="authenticated" active-class="active" class="pointer" data-cy="tool"> <b-nav-item-dropdown right id="tools-menu" v-if="authenticated" active-class="active" class="pointer" data-cy="tool">
<template #button-content> <template #button-content>
<span class="navbar-dropdown-menu"> <span class="navbar-dropdown-menu">

View File

@ -1,22 +1,23 @@
<template> <template>
<div> <div>
<div class="mobile-header">
<h5 class="jh-entity-heading"> <h5 class="jh-entity-heading">
<span class="navbar-dropdown-menu"> <span class="navbar-dropdown-menu">
<font-awesome-icon icon="book" /> <font-awesome-icon icon="book" />
<span class="no-bold" v-text="$t('jewpmsApp.dict.home.title')"></span> <span class="no-bold" v-text="$t('jewpmsApp.dict.home.title')"></span>
</span> </span>
</h5> </h5>
<div class="btn-group">
<div class="mobile-header"> <button class="btn btn-info btn-sm">
<router-link to="/" class="btn btn-secondary"> <font-awesome-icon icon="search" />
<font-awesome-icon icon="arrow-left" /> <span class="d-none d-md-inline">查询</span>
<span v-text="$t('entity.action.back')"></span> </button>
</router-link> <router-link :to="{ name: 'DictCreate' }" class="btn btn-primary btn-sm">
<router-link :to="{ name: 'DictCreate' }" class="btn btn-primary">
<font-awesome-icon icon="plus" /> <font-awesome-icon icon="plus" />
<span v-text="$t('entity.action.create')"></span> <span class="d-none d-md-inline" v-text="$t('entity.action.create')"></span>
</router-link> </router-link>
</div> </div>
</div>
<div class="alert alert-warning" v-if="!isFetching && dicts && dicts.length === 0"> <div class="alert alert-warning" v-if="!isFetching && dicts && dicts.length === 0">
<span v-text="$t('jewpmsApp.dict.home.notFound')"></span> <span v-text="$t('jewpmsApp.dict.home.notFound')"></span>
@ -58,7 +59,7 @@
display: flex; display: flex;
justify-content: space-between; justify-content: space-between;
align-items: center; align-items: center;
padding: 1rem; padding: 0.5rem;
background-color: #fff; background-color: #fff;
border-bottom: 1px solid #eee; border-bottom: 1px solid #eee;
position: sticky; position: sticky;
@ -73,7 +74,7 @@
} }
.dict-list { .dict-list {
padding: 1rem; padding: 0.25rem;
} }
.btn-group { .btn-group {

View File

@ -42,6 +42,14 @@ import { faUsers } from '@fortawesome/free-solid-svg-icons/faUsers';
import { faUsersCog } from '@fortawesome/free-solid-svg-icons/faUsersCog'; import { faUsersCog } from '@fortawesome/free-solid-svg-icons/faUsersCog';
import { faWrench } from '@fortawesome/free-solid-svg-icons/faWrench'; import { faWrench } from '@fortawesome/free-solid-svg-icons/faWrench';
import { faCheck } from '@fortawesome/free-solid-svg-icons/faCheck'; import { faCheck } from '@fortawesome/free-solid-svg-icons/faCheck';
import { faDraftingCompass } from '@fortawesome/free-solid-svg-icons/faDraftingCompass';
import { faShoppingCart } from '@fortawesome/free-solid-svg-icons/faShoppingCart';
import { faExchangeAlt } from '@fortawesome/free-solid-svg-icons/faExchangeAlt';
import { faCalculator } from '@fortawesome/free-solid-svg-icons/faCalculator';
import { faBuilding } from '@fortawesome/free-solid-svg-icons/faBuilding';
import { faMapMarkerAlt } from '@fortawesome/free-solid-svg-icons/faMapMarkerAlt';
import { faSitemap } from '@fortawesome/free-solid-svg-icons/faSitemap';
import { faWarehouse } from '@fortawesome/free-solid-svg-icons/faWarehouse';
const datetimeFormats: IntlDateTimeFormats = { const datetimeFormats: IntlDateTimeFormats = {
'zh-cn': { 'zh-cn': {
@ -116,6 +124,14 @@ export function initFortAwesome(vue) {
faUsersCog, faUsersCog,
faWrench, faWrench,
faCheck, faCheck,
faDraftingCompass,
faShoppingCart,
faExchangeAlt,
faCalculator,
faBuilding,
faMapMarkerAlt,
faSitemap,
faWarehouse,
); );
} }

View File

@ -97,7 +97,7 @@ Generic styles
/* other generic styles */ /* other generic styles */
.jh-card { .jh-card {
padding: 1.5%; padding: 0.5%;
margin-top: 20px; margin-top: 20px;
border: none; border: none;
background: inherit; background: inherit;

View File

@ -14,6 +14,15 @@
"dict": "数据字典", "dict": "数据字典",
"jhipster-needle-menu-add-entry": "JHipster will add additional entities here (do not translate!)" "jhipster-needle-menu-add-entry": "JHipster will add additional entities here (do not translate!)"
}, },
"design": {
"main": "设计"
},
"order": {
"main": "订单"
},
"transact": {
"main": "交易"
},
"tools": { "tools": {
"main": "工具" "main": "工具"
}, },